Synopsis

The new edition of this easy-to-use guide, updated by the experienced walker and outdoor navigation expert Clive Thomas, uses non-technical language to introduce you to choosing and using a GPS receiver to enhance leisure walking and to participate in geocaching. This fully updated edition uses the new Garmin eTrex 10 model to explain the basic principles and step-by-step functionality of using GPS or walking and geocaching. It includes everything you need to know, with expert tips, reliable advice, valuable information and practical guidance. The guide includes: how a GPS functions; how to navigate using a GPS; its practical uses when walking; and an extended chapter on how to geocache with your GPS. This is the perfect introduction to GPS, digital maps and geocaching.

Author Bio
Clive Thomas is author of the bestselling Pathfinder (R) GPS for Walkers, and is an experienced teacher of navigation skills using GPS, map and compass and digital mapping. He also regularly walks in Europe. Clive Thomas is also the author of GPS for Walkers in Western Europe, also in the Pathfinder Guides series.
